CMP(MD) No.6612 of 2019 the court made the following order:- This petition has been filed by the petitioner seeking to set aside the order dated 12.06.2019 in C.M.P.(MD).No.1366 of 2019 in C.R.P.(MD).No.SR5056 of 2019, whereby and whereunder this Court dismissed the above petition for default and consequently rejected the revision petition.

2.Considering the reasons stated in the affidavit filed in support of the petition and also the length of delay, this Court is inclined to allow this petition subject to the payment of cost of Rs.500/- (Rupees five hundred only) to the Legal Services Committee, attached to this Bench, within a period of two weeks from the date of receipt of copy of this order, failing which this petition shall stand dismissed automatically without any further reference to this Court.

3.This petition is accordingly ordered.

4. In the event of payment of cost, the Registry is directed to restore the petition and list the same in the usual course. sd/- 01/08/2019 / TRUE COPY / Sub-Assistant Registrar (C.S.) Madurai Bench of Madras High Court, Madurai - 625 023.
